Abstract

The utility model discloses a dust removing device for an industrial fan, which comprises a rear protective cover fixedly connected with a front protective cover of the industrial fan; the rear protective cover comprises a first part and a second part, wherein the two ends of the first part and the second part are fixedly connected through a connecting piece, and air inlet holes are uniformly distributed on the arc surfaces of the first part and the second part; the air inlet hole is sealed by the filter sheet, and the filter sheet is provided with a filter screen; because after first portion and second portion pass through the connecting piece combination, at the preceding protection casing fixed connection through connecting portion and the industrial fan that is equipped with to make the flabellum of industrial fan at the space internal rotation that the protection casing encloses with the back protection casing in the front, the air that the cassette will get into through the fresh air inlet at this moment filters, then blows to the user through preceding protection casing, filters the air when giving the user cooling again, and then has solved contaminated air and blown to user's problem.

Background
Casting factory building, the product of because of its production is from the characteristic, therefore the inside air of factory building is dirty, the dust is very serious, though adopt professional dust collecting equipment to remove dust, but the staff in the factory building, need adopt the industrial fan of console mode to cool down because of the high temperature usually, because current industrial fan, really the filter screen, dust can be along with fan work in the factory building like this, blow to the user, although the windy flow of human body, let the people feel comfortable much, but the wind that the electric fan blew, the diffuse of factory building dust and the worsening of breathing air have been aggravated.

Referring to fig. 1-4, the present invention provides an embodiment: a dust-collecting equipment for industrial fan, including the back protective cover 14 that connects with front protective cover of industrial fan, namely take the back cover of the existing industrial fan off, then utilize the back protective cover 14 of the apparatus to connect with front protective cover of the industrial fan, therefore make the apparatus finish the air purification while no longer needing to change the main structure of the fan;
the rear protective cover 14 comprises a first part 1 and a second part 2, so that the rear protective cover 14 is convenient to process, the rear protective cover 14 is convenient to assemble, air inlet holes 6 are formed in the arc surfaces of the first part 1 and the second part 2, and the air inlet holes 6 are distributed on the rear protective cover 14 uniformly; the air inlet 6 is also provided with a filter sheet 11, the filter sheet 11 comprises a fixing sheet 13 connected with the air inlet 6, and a filter screen 12 arranged on the air inlet 6 is fixed through the fixing sheet 13;
through the scheme, after the first part 1 and the second part 2 are combined, the fan blades of the industrial fan rotate in a space enclosed by the front protective cover and the rear protective cover 14, at the moment, the filter sheet 11 filters air entering through the air inlet hole 6, then the air is blown to a user through the front protective cover, and the air is filtered while the temperature of the user is reduced, so that the problem that polluted air is blown to the user is solved;
because the middle parts of the first part 1 and the second part 2 are both provided with the semi-arc grooves 3 for fixing the industrial fan motor, after the first part 1 and the second part 2 are fixed through the connecting piece 4, the semi-arc grooves 3 on the first part 1 and the second part 2 are wrapped on the motor of the industrial fan, so that the first part 1 and the second part 2 are firmly and reliably connected with the motor, and the problem that the two parts and the motor fall off is avoided;
in order to further realize the assembly of the two parts, the first part 1 and the second part 2 are provided with a connecting part 7 on the surfaces far away from the semi-arc groove 3, namely the connecting part on the front protective cover of the connecting part 7 is hooped together by utilizing a net hoop of the existing industrial fan, so that the assembly of the device and the front protective cover can be realized;
because the inner wall surfaces of the air inlet holes 6 are provided with the sliding grooves 9 which are in sliding fit with the fixing pieces 13, and the opposite surfaces of the first part 1 and the second part 2 are provided with the openings 10 which are convenient for the fixing pieces 13 to be inserted, the filter pieces 11 are inserted into the sliding grooves 9 through the openings 10, so that the air inlet holes 6 can be sealed by the filter pieces 11, and the filter screens 12 can filter dust conveniently.
In order to avoid the rigid connection of semicircle arc groove 3 and motor, the inside of semicircle arc groove 3 is equipped with mounting groove 5 that is used for installing the shock pad, consequently utilizes the shock pad to put mounting groove 5 in, realizes the rigid connection of semicircle arc groove 3 and motor, owing to set up and place the shock pad in mounting groove 5, consequently can cushion the adverse effect that the vibrations that the motor during operation produced caused the device, because the quantity of mounting groove 5 is two to the symmetry sets up in the semicircle arc groove 3, consequently reduce because of the adverse effect that the motor vibrations caused the device when guaranteeing that back protection casing 14 and motor are stably connected.
In order to further ensure the stable connection between the two semi-arc grooves 3 and the motor; the semi-circular arc groove 3 is provided with a fixing lug 8, a bolt penetrates through the fixing lug 8 to fix the first part 1 and the second part 2, the middle parts of the first part 1 and the second part 2 are fixed due to the arrangement of the fixing lug 8, and meanwhile the two ends of the first part 1 and the two ends of the second part 2 are fixed due to the arrangement of the connecting piece 4, so that the first part 1 and the second part 2 are connected more stably and more reliably.
In order to further ensure that the connection between the first part 1 and the second part 2 is stable and reliable; the connecting piece 4 comprises a base 40 installed on the first part 1 and a connecting seat 42 installed on the second part 2, a screw rod 41 is arranged on the base 40, and the screw rod 41 penetrates through a notch 44 formed in the connecting seat 42 and then is connected with a nut 43, and furthermore, the connecting piece 4 is symmetrically arranged at two ends of the first part 1 and the second part 2.
In order to ensure that the connecting part 7 of the device is adaptive to the connecting part of the front protective cover of the existing industrial fan and a gap between the two connecting parts is avoided, one surface of the connecting part 7 is a plane, and the other surface of the connecting part 7 is an arc surface, so that the device is more stably connected with the front protective cover of the existing industrial fan, and particularly the connecting part 7 on the device is convenient to be attached to the notch inside the net hoop.
